youspinmeround Posted March 1, 2013 Share Posted March 1, 2013 Details have been announced for LSXX, the 20th anniversary reissue of the Breeders' Platinum album, Last Splash, which will be released April 23, 2013 on 4AD. LSXXwill be available as a limited-edition, seven-disc vinyl box set, and athree-CD package. Many of the recordings included in the set havenever been released before, and for other tracks, it will be the firsttime they receive a worldwide release. Cover and individual sleeveartwork has been created by renowned British graphic designer VaughanOliver, who described it as "an irreverent conceptual and visualre-imagining" of his original Last Splash artwork. The vinyl box set includes: - a 12-inch vinyl pressing of Last Splash- four 10-inch EPs - Safari, Cannonball, Divine Hammer, and Head to Toe-a 12-inch vinyl live concert album, Stockholm Syndrome, recorded inSweden in 1994, during the band's last European tour. Seven tracks fromthis recording originally appeared on a fan-club-only CD; nineadditional unreleased tracks from the concert are included here.- a12-inch vinyl record comprised of a BBC radio session recorded July 24,1993 and available here for the first time, and the original Last Splash demo recordings, made in November, 1992- a 24-page booklet featuring previously unpublished photographs taken during the recording of Last Splash,personal photos taken during two years of touring, and reminiscenceswritten by band members and others, including Kim Gordon and J Mascis. The CD release is comprised of the same material in a three-disc set. LSXXwill be available at shops as well as from Amazon.com and other onlineretailers. The release coincides with the Breeders' LSXX World Tour,which marks the first time Kim Deal, Kelley Deal, Josephine Wiggs andJim Macpherson have performed together since 1994.
